    Integrating Art and Culture to Foster Connection

    Incorporating local art and cultural activities into residential developments can significantly enhance community engagement. A study by the Knight Foundation found that access to arts and cultural activities increases residents’ attachment to their communities. Developers can achieve this by allocating spaces for local artists, hosting cultural events, and integrating public art installations that reflect the community’s identity. For instance, Boston’s Assembly Row weaves regionally inspired restaurants and local craft beverage producers into its offerings, providing guests with authentic local experiences.

    Leveraging Technology for Sustainable Development

    Advancements in technology are reshaping residential development, making it more efficient and sustainable. Modular construction, for example, allows for rapid assembly and consistent quality by fabricating building sections in controlled environments. This method reduces waste and shortens construction timelines, which is crucial in addressing housing shortages. Additionally, integrating green technologies like solar panels and smart home systems enhances energy efficiency and reduces long-term costs for residents.

    Adaptive Reuse: Transforming Existing Structures

    Adaptive reuse involves repurposing underutilized or abandoned buildings into residential spaces, preserving architectural heritage while addressing housing needs. This approach revitalizes neighborhoods and reduces environmental impact by minimizing new construction. Successful projects, such as converting Seattle’s vacant Navy barracks into affordable housing, demonstrate the potential of adaptive reuse in creating vibrant communities.

    Community Land Trusts: Ensuring Long-Term Affordability

    Community Land Trusts (CLTs) offer a model for maintaining affordable housing by separating land ownership from homeownership. CLTs acquire land and develop homes, selling them at below-market rates while retaining ownership of the land. This structure ensures that housing remains affordable for future generations, promoting economic stability and community resilience.

    Fostering Inclusivity and Diversity in Community Building

    Modern residential developments increasingly recognize the importance of inclusivity and diversity. By intentionally planning for a mix of housing types—such as affordable units, family-sized homes, and accessible spaces for residents with disabilities—developers can nurture social integration and multi-generational interaction. Diverse communities benefit from a greater range of perspectives and experiences. For example, mixed-income housing models not only support economic diversity but can help to bridge socioeconomic gaps, promoting a sense of equity and shared belonging among residents. Accessible community programs and multilingual communication also ensure everyone feels welcome and engaged in neighborhood activities, which reinforces long-term community health and cohesion.

    Resident-Led Initiatives and Collaborative Governance

    Giving residents a meaningful role in shaping their environment supports a deeper sense of ownership and pride in their community. Structures such as homeowners’ associations, resident councils, and advisory boards provide platforms for feedback, decision-making, and grassroots initiatives. These bodies can organize neighborhood events, sustainability projects, or local beautification days. Empowering residents encourages leadership development at the local level and ensures that community needs are addressed responsively. Furthermore, digital community platforms and apps now facilitate real-time communication among neighbors and property managers, making it easier for residents to voice concerns, propose ideas, and participate in the direction of their community.

    The Role of Shared Amenities in Community Building

    Thoughtfully designed shared amenities play a pivotal role in fostering interaction and friendships among residents. Outdoor gathering spaces, community gardens, play areas, coworking lounges, and fitness centers are just a few examples of shared amenities that encourage informal socialization and collective activity. In particular, community gardens offer both recreational and educational value, inviting residents of all ages to work together towards a common goal. Amenities that prioritize accessibility and comfort, such as shade structures, seating areas, and pet-friendly zones, add further value by inviting broader communal participation. When amenities reflect the interests and needs of the community, residents are more likely to use these spaces and develop lasting social connections.

    Economic and Environmental Resilience through Local Partnerships

    Partnering with local businesses, artisans, and service providers contributes to both economic resilience and community character. By supporting small businesses—whether through pop-up markets, local vendors in common areas, or partnerships for onsite services—residential communities can establish a vibrant local economy and unique neighborhood identity. Environmentally, collaborations with local sustainability organizations can help implement green infrastructure improvements, such as rain gardens, composting programs, or urban forestry efforts. These partnerships reinforce a sense of shared stewardship and circular economy principles, making the community not only more self-sufficient but also more attractive to new residents who value sustainability and local engagement.
